WebJun 22, 2024 · A quick note on nanoseconds. Since Python 3.7, many functions in the time module with the suffix “_ns” return integer nanoseconds. Their original float (seconds) versions can be called using the functions of the same name without the “_ns” suffix. Example time.time and time.time_ns. WebApr 10, 2024 · The time module in Python is a simple way to measure elapsed time using the time () function. This function returns the number of seconds since the Unix epoch (January 1, 1970), which can be used to calculate the elapsed time between two points in code.
